We also have optional vacuum attachments for clean-up. FAQs about Concrete Grinders & Planers. How much will a concrete grinder remove? Concrete grinders vary in depth-of-grind depending on their size and how many heads the grinder has. Double-head grinders will remove more material in a single revolution compared to single-head grinders.

How to Polish Concrete (with Pictures) - wikiHow

Oct 21, 2021· To polish concrete, start by grinding the surface with a concrete grinder, which you can rent at a hardware store. Once you’ve finished grinding, vacuum up the debris, and go over the entire surface with a buffer to smooth it out. Then, apply 2 thin coats of sealer to the concrete, waiting 2 to 4 hours between each coat so it can dry.
